WAIPA ELECTION. RESULT OF THE POLL. Majority for Mr Whitaker.
Thk polling for the election of » member to represent Waipa in the House of Representatives, came off yesterday. All over the district the contest waa, we are pleased to state, conducted with the utmost good humour, and very little party spirit was displayed. The result, as will be seen from the following, gives Mr Whitalcer a majority of 42 over the candidate who polled the next highest number of votes :—: —
Majority for Whitaker over Jackson, 42; over Johns, 196. The official declaration of the poll will be made on Tueiday next, the 13th inst,, at the Court-house. Hamilton, at noon.
